亚洲情人网-亚洲情人-亚洲欧洲综合-亚洲欧洲自拍-欧美专区亚洲

紅黑樹和平衡二叉樹的區別 紅黑樹和平衡二叉樹的區別是什么

  • 生活
  • 2023-04-18 10:41
紅黑樹和平衡二叉樹的區別:

紅黑樹放棄了追求完全平衡,追求大致平衡,在與平衡二叉樹的時間復雜度相差不大的情況下,保證每次插入最多只需要三次旋轉就能達到平衡,實現起來也更為簡單。平衡二叉樹追求絕對平衡,條件比較苛刻,實現起來比較麻煩,每次插入新節點之后需要旋轉的次數不能預知。

  紅黑樹

紅黑樹是一種特定類型的二叉樹,是在計算機科學中用到的一種數據結構,典型的用途是實現關聯數組。它是在1972年由RudolfBayer發明的,他稱之為"對稱二叉B樹",它現代的名字是在LeoJ.Guibas和RobertSedgewick于1978年寫的一篇論文中獲得的。它是復雜的,但它的操作有著良好的最壞情況運行時間,并且在實踐中是高效的,它可以在O(logn)時間內做查找,插入和刪除,這里的n是樹中元素的數目。

  平衡二叉樹

平衡二叉搜索樹(Self-balancingbinarysearchtree)又被稱為AVL樹(有別于AVL算法),且具有以下性質:它是一棵空樹或它的左右兩個子樹的高度差的絕對值不超過1,并且左右兩個子樹都是一棵平衡二叉樹。平衡二叉樹的常用實現***有紅黑樹、AVL、替罪羊樹、Treap、伸展樹等。最小二叉平衡樹的節點總數的公式如下F(n)=F(n-1)F(n-2)1這個類似于一個遞歸的數列,可以參考Fibonacci(斐波那契)數列,1是根節點,F(n-1)是左子樹的節點數量,F(n-2)是右子樹的節點數量。

猜你喜歡

主站蜘蛛池模板: 久久成人精品视频 | 欧美一区二区日韩一区二区 | 欧美性视频一区二区三区 | 婷婷六月丁香 | 日韩日日日 | 亚洲精品乱码久久久久久蜜桃 | 国内激情自拍 | 真实国产乱人伦在线视频播放 | 羞羞视频在线播放 | 亚洲欧美在线免费 | 久久99爰这里有精品国产 | 伊人激情在线 | 欧美亚洲尤物久久精品 | 综合五月天 | 亚洲免费视频在线 | 亚洲男人天堂 | 男女羞羞的视频网站在线观看 | 精品国产亚洲一区二区三区 | 久久一区二区三区免费播放 | 亚洲午夜精品久久久久久抢 | 国产视频久久久久 | 国产精品久久久久久一区二区三区 | 羞羞视频免费网站com | 亚洲二区在线观看 | 在线观看国产小视频 | 寡妇激情| 亚洲一区二区三区免费看 | 亚洲精品综合久久 | 小草影视在线 | 国产免费久久精品 | 宅男的天堂 | 国色天香社区视频免费 | 羞羞视频免费入口网站 | 亚洲精品午夜视频 | 久久精品久久精品 | 久久亚洲精品中文字幕二区 | 香蕉视频97 | 中文国产日韩欧美视频 | 亚洲精品自拍愉拍第二页 | 自拍偷拍制服丝袜 | 波多野结衣手机在线观看 |